  • Berwick-upon-Tweed: Situated right next to Paxton, Berwick-upon-Tweed is a historic city renowned for its stunning coastal scenery and rich heritage. Visitors can explore its well-preserved Elizabethan walls and impressive castle, which offer panoramic views of the North Sea. The city is a gateway to outdoor adventures, with nearby national parks and scenic trails perfect for hiking and golfing. The vibrant atmosphere peaks during the warmer months, making it an ideal spot for those seeking both relaxation and adventure.
  • Eyemouth: Located a mere 11.3km from Paxton, Eyemouth is a charming coastal town with a bustling harbour and beautiful beaches. Known for its outdoor pursuits, it attracts visitors keen on hiking and exploring its picturesque trails. The town also boasts a rich maritime history, with attractions such as the Eyemouth Maritime Centre. Eyemouth's beach is perfect for a leisurely stroll, while the nearby national park provides opportunities to immerse yourself in nature and enjoy the breathtaking coastal views.
  • Spittal: Just 6.4km from Paxton, the quaint village of Spittal offers a delightful blend of outdoor adventure and cultural experiences. Its sandy bay is perfect for relaxing walks, while local golf courses cater to enthusiasts. Spittal is steeped in history, with nearby castles and historic sites waiting to be explored. The village's welcoming atmosphere makes it an excellent base for those looking to unwind and soak in the scenic beauty of the Scottish Borders.

Best time to go to Paxton

The best time to visit Paxton is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What's the seasonal weather in Paxton?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Paxton is 828 mm.
